## Building Access — Spares Room (Hullbrook Annex)

Contractors: the spare hardware room is down the east corridor on the ground floor, third door on the left. Sign in at the front desk first and grab a visitor lanyard. Anything you take out, jot it in the blue logbook — yes, even the little stuff. The door self-locks, so don't wedge it. To get in, punch in the code below.

staff pass of hagug-taguf = bdg-HJ-9

FINANCE REVIEW SUMMARY — PILOT CHURN

Churn in the Larkspur pilot exceeded forecast, concentrated among small accounts onboarded in the first wave. Revenue impact is modest; acquisition spend on the cohort is written off. Retention fixes ship next cycle. Margin on remaining pilot accounts holds above plan. The board should read the confidential note below before the pilot go/no-go decision.

board note of kawig-tahog: Ulairax Works is in early talks to buy Noriusix Works for about $31.4 million. The Pelmir launch date is April 2, and nothing goes to the press before then.

Handover: ScaleSpoon calculator

From Marit to whoever picks this up. ScaleSpoon converts recipe yields — halving, doubling, metric conversion. Core math lives in the ratio engine; don't touch the rounding rules without reading the notes in the wiki, bakers complain fast.

Deploys go through the Fennelworks pipeline, staging first, always. Unit tests cover the weird fractions. The ingredient density table updates weekly via cron.

Before running locally you'll need the service configuration, reproduced below:

config for bahop-baduf:
[kasion]
team = lamath
access_code = ac_d807e5
host = kasion.paliqcloud.corp
port = 4000
owner = julix.tamvan
peer = frair.qorvelsoft.local